Business transactions involve contracts, negotiations, due diligence, and risk management that keep a deal moving smoothly.
We help you align legal terms with business goals, ensuring clarity and compliance throughout the lifecycle of a transaction.
A business transaction is any agreed-upon exchange that involves contracts, ownership, or control of a business asset.

Transaction timelines vary by complexity. A straightforward contract may close in a few days, while a multi-party deal can take weeks. We outline milestones upfront and keep you informed at every step to reduce surprises.
